Rumors from the Kingdom of Ulm:

Amid great rejoycing, Ulmish peasants unwrap another waterproof crate sent from the Deep Ones themselves. A great festival ensues, with the common folk getting high off reef keef and generally having a grand old time. Some adventurous and extremely stoned Ulmish women are seen "taking the plunge" to visit the Deep Ones, but aren't seen from again. There is some talk of the blood-hungry emperor who rules the kingdom to the north with an iron fist, but this does little to dampen the mood of the peasants on this fine day. They think, "I'm sure the great and diplomatic Sorceress will be able to ensure peace with them. We have nothing to fear!"

An old Master of the Smith shakes his head as he leaves the festival on his way back to the forge. "These Ulmish citizens are lazy and weak. And what is this hippy peace nonsense?? Why, back in my day Ulm didn't fear anyone. Back in my day, you couldn't even hear yourself think for all the hammers ringing out from the forge, crafting armors and weapons of steel. Thinking is definitely overrated. I must train as many smiths as I can, to bring back the glory of the old days. The Sorceress will need our steel soon enough, I'd wager.
